Manage, save, enjoy ... wherever you want with the Pluxee app (formerly Sodexo Dla Ciebie). Manage your Pluxee cards for the everyday pleasures in one place. Stay up to date, keep your card balance under control and don't miss any opportunity for cheaper purchases. We'll give you loads of reasons to smile! In the Pluxee app, you can easily and conveniently: - manage all your available cards, - check your balance and transaction history, - update your personal data and consents, - check where you can pay with your Pluxee card, - change the PIN for your card, - authorize transactions on the Internet, - suspend or block your card if necessary, - find out about limits and fees, - check the specific terms and conditions of your card, - locate the best promotions and special offers.
